Cracked foundation repair services focus on identifying and addressing issues related to damage or instability in a building’s foundation. These services typically involve an assessment of the extent of the foundation’s deterioration, followed by the implementation of appropriate repair methods. Common techniques include underpinning, piering, and stabilization, which aim to restore the foundation’s structural integrity and prevent further damage. Repair professionals may also recommend waterproofing or drainage improvements to mitigate moisture-related problems that can contribute to foundation issues.
Foundation problems often stem from so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or construction practices. Signs indicating the need for repair include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sagging floors, and doors or windows that stick or do not close properly. Left unaddressed, these issues can lead to more severe structural damage, including compromised load-bearing capacity and increased risk of collapse. Repair services help to stabilize the foundation, reduce the risk of ongoing damage, and protect the overall safety and value of the property.

Foundation Repair Costs - The typical cost for foundation repair services ranges from approximately $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s may be closer to the lower end of this range, while extensive work can approach or exceed $10,000.
Repair Methods and Pricing - Different repair techniques, such as piering or mudjacking, influence costs. For example, piering might cost between $3,000 and $10,000, whereas mudjacking generally falls between $1,000 and $3,000.
Factors Affecting Cost - The size of the foundation, severity of the cracks, and soil conditions can impact pricing. Larger or more complex projects tend to be at the higher end of the cost spectrum.

What are common signs of a cracked foundation?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sticking doors and windows, and gaps around window frames or door jambs.
How do professionals typically repair a cracked foundation? Repair methods may involve epoxy injections, foundation underpinning, or wall stabilization, depending on the severity and type of crack.
Can a small crack in the foundation be a problem? Yes, even small cracks can indicate underlying issues and may require assessment and repair to prevent further damage.
How long does foundation repair usually take? The duration varies based on the extent of damage but generally ranges from a few days to a week for most repair projects.
Is foundation repair necessary for all c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ional evaluation can determine if a crack is structural or cosmetic and if repair is needed.
